In applying the Foreign Sovereign Immunities Act, it held that an sovereign's immunity waiver for a specific forum abroad does not extend to a U.S. court. The court examined an implied-waiver exception and a commercial-activity exception. Generally, a foreign state is not immune from suit when it has waived such immunity or the suit is based on certain forms of commercial activity. The court based its decision on… [read post]
